Why A1 milk might not be a good option: While milk is one of the most nutrient-rich foods, it mainly contains two types of proteins – casein and whey. While casein contributes to 80 percent of milk proteins, its two variants, A1 and A2 are what make all the nutritional difference. A1 milk protein is digested in the small intestine, which produces BCM-7 peptides when disintegrated. Doctors suggest that these peptides not only cause stomach discomfort and inflammation, but it may also increase the risk of suffering from type 1 diabetes.
